Some people can get an asthma attack from something they swallow like anti-inflammatory medications, nuts or shrimp, preservatives used in drinks and foodstuff. Normally Asthma develops in early stage of life (in childhood), but adults can also become asthmatic by being long time expose to allergens. People who work with the subsequent products may be at greater risk. These products are foams and paints, cotton and flax, grains and cereals, antibiotics, detergents, packaging and Insulation materials Non-allergic irritants can also cause sometime Asthmatic attacks, Causes include viral infections like the common cold or the flu, smog and smoke, crying, shouting, laughing hard, sudden breathing of cold air, strong smell of perfumes, paint fumes, cleaning products and vigorous exercise Asthma has no specific pattern. It can be can be mild, moderate or severe. Asthma can differ from person to person and flare up from time to time and sometime not appear for long periods.
